A bell chimed as Xavier strode into the small cafe, taking in the pleasant aroma of coffee and baked goods. Lavish restaurants were nice, and the quality was always good, but he didn’t have the time to look up which restaurants in the town had sufficient reviews and to wait for a reservation. He assumed it would be a good experience to visit one of the more humble cafes on his vacation anyways.
He sat at a small table, where a waiter walked over to set a menu down in front of him. “Hello, welcome to Mayfly Cafe. My name is João, I’ll leave you to look over this,” the waiter said. Xavier was awestruck by him. Soft, light brown hair was pulled back into a ponytail that spilled over his shoulder, and the rolled up sleeves couldn’t hide how toned his arms were. The top of his shirt was unbuttoned above the apron, revealing more of the tanned skin.
Xavier looked down at the menu when João turned and walked away, and he tried to keep from staring too intently at him. He had to think carefully of what to say. He surely only had one chance to get the waiter’s attention, he couldn’t mess it up.
When he finally decided on what to say, which took much longer than deciding on what to drink, he looked up and waved the waiter down.
“What would you like?” João asked, and Xavier couldn’t help but pause for a moment to appreciate how he stood so casually, with his hip cocked to the side. He allowed a cool smile to make its way onto his face as he looked up at him.
“I apologize but I must say, I have traveled around the world and yet you are the most handsome man I have ever met,” he admitted. He felt a bit of pride at the surprised look on João's face that quickly turned to fluster. João cleared his throat and looked away.
“Thank you. Now, what would you like?”
“Can I have you?”
João couldn't help but laugh softly. “I have heard that one too many times.”
“The patrons of this cafe must have very good taste then.”
João sighed and rested a hand on the empty chair to lean against it. Xavier straightened up and smiled warmly as João looked at him, clearly sizing him up. He couldn't help but admire how beautiful those green eyes, framed by thick lashes, were. Xavier knew he could spend all day looking at him and he would still find new things about him to admire.
“What's the occasion?” João finally asked.
“Pardon?”
“You're dressed up too nice for just going to this little place. Did you come back from a meeting?”
Xavier laughed softly and put his hands up in defense. “No, no. I simply dress like this all of the time. It is important to look my best when I go out, no matter where I am going.”
João looked unimpressed. “Sure. What do you want to order?”
Xavier handed the menu back to João. “Just a black coffee, made by the most handsome man in this cafe.”
“I’m sorry, but we can't allow customers to use the equipment,” João said, a thin smirk on his face as he took the menu and walked back to the counter.
Xavier felt a light blush rise to his cheeks as he realized what João said. He cleared his throat and folded his hands on the table to wait, though he couldn't help but glance over at João every few seconds.
